Watch: Afghanistan’s lungi dance in Chennai after win vs Pakistan
The Afghans put up a clinical show to first limit Pakistan to under 300 and then chase down the target of 283 with precision for an emphatic eight-wicket win, which is their first ever over Pakistan after seven defeats. Led first by teenage spinner Noor Ahmad’s spell of 3/49 and then a half-century each from the top three batsmen, Afghanistan scripted their second big upset of the tournament, having beaten the defending champions England earlier.
